Celiac Disease in Children with Severe Acute Malnutrition (SAM): A Hospital Based Study

Abstract: There is a high prevalence of Celiac disease in SAM. Screening for Celiac disease (especially in presence of pain abdomen and abdominal distension) should be an essential part of work-up in all children with SAM.
